Reason for Recall
As stated by FDA
May show unexpected locus specific signals in addition to those at 14q32.
Recommended Action
Per FDA guidance
Cytocell issued Urgent Medical Device Recall letter (VC/2022/005) to Distributor/End User via email on 2/4/22 . Letter states reason for recall, health risk and action to take: Immediately examine your inventory and quarantine all product subject to recall. Cytocell requests that you destroy the remaining inventory. We also suggest that laboratories undertake a review of the results obtained with the affected devices and check that signal patterns were not misinterpreted as a result of any additional locus specific signals at 9q34.
